         <title>When the air inside the balloon is heated, the molecules in the air begin to move around and spread out, and the air becomes less dense. The surrounding, colder air falls beneath the hot air. This forces the warm air upward, which pushes the balloon up with it. The moving warm air creates a convection current.</title>
